Nose
Bread fresh out of the oven. Palate
Lean, firm, grainy. Bread with dried fruits, specially candied orange peels. Welsh tea bread. Finish
Sweet. Expressive. Orange flower water. Comment
Slightly more grainy and less fruity than I remember.
Dave Broom
Nose
Nutty (hazelnut) with dry bracken/heather and cereal. Water brings out grassiness, a touch of syrup and green fern. Palate
Soft to start. Rounded with butterscotch and nutmeg. Light, dry. Finish
Spicy. Comment
Very soft. Just lacking a little grip.
